Basic scientific and practical results of the study of possibility of obtaining alternative binders from production wastes to fill man-made voids at underground ore mining are presented. The objective of the study was to determine the technological possibility and economic feasibility of using available low-active substances as substitutes for expensive and scarce cement. It was shown that it is possible to obtain a binder from dolomite wastes, equivalent in properties to cement, which makes it possible to meet the demands of environmentally correct ore mining technologies. It has been established that hardening mixtures based on dolomites and enrichment tailings are only 8-22% inferior in strength to mixtures with standard cement and are suitable without restrictions for the construction of nature protection massifs in mine workings. Recommended activation of wastes increases the strength of the hardening filling mixture by 15-20% in comparison with the basic technology. With additional preparation in activators, a fundamental change in the quality of dolomite products is possible. The use of wastes in the production of a hardening mixture will free up the land occupied by storage facilities and organize the production of competitive products. Alternative binders and inert materials are recommended for use.

he modern interpretation of the principles of therapy of periodontal pathology brings individualized treatment of patients to the first place. The basic principle of local therapy of periodontal diseases, in our opinion, is drug therapeutic treatment. The success of the treatment of periodontal diseases, the duration of remission and the prevention of complications largely depends on the quality of the impact on the oral cavity microflora. Recently, antiseptics of complex action have been successfully used. One of the representatives of the group of antiseptics is the drug «Citeal», which contains active substances: hexamidine, chorhexidine, chlorcresol. The purpose of the work is to increase the effectiveness of treatment of patients with periodontal pathology due to the use of three-component antiseptic agent of complex action — «Citeal». The results of a comprehensive examination of patients after the end of treatment show an improvement in oral hygiene, a decrease in the PMA index in comparison with the data before treatment. The Schiller-Pisarev test also became negative after the treatment. It is recommended to carry out professional hygiene with the use of antiseptic solution «Citeal» in a 1:10 dilution in the form of application to the marginal and alveolar part of the gums and irrigation of periodontal pockets, followed by mandatory rinsing of the mouth with water to remove residues. It was found that an individualized and differentiated approach to the treatment of patients with various forms of gingivitis and generalized periodontitis, who have orthopedic structures, prevents exacerbation of the disease during the year.

Background. The deficiency of essential nutrients in the human body is the root cause of reduced efficiency, general resistance of the body to various diseases. That is an urgent problem in the context of the spread of coronavirus infection. In this regard, the search for opportunities to meet the needs of the population in food products that contain biologically active substances (BAS) through the use of high-value and at the same time available plant raw materials is extremely important. Marigolds attract special attention among such raw materials. The aim of the work is to study the chemical composition and evaluate the consumer properties of Tagetes L. varieties, zoned in the Kiev region, to prove the possibility of increasing the biological value of pasta by adding to their recipe powder from marigold inflorescences. Materials and methods. The object of research is pasta of B group (noodles). Inflorescences of marigolds of different varieties gathered during the flowering period in July-September 2019–2020 in the territory of Vasylkiv and Obukhiv districts of Kyiv region, Ukraine were used as enriching plant raw materials. The quality of finished pasta was assessed by organoleptic and physicochemical indexes (moisture content and titratable acidity). The content of mineral elements in the fine powder of marigold inflorescences was determined on the EXHERT-3L device, the quantitative composition and BAS identification – by spectrophotometric analysis on the device Specord-200 Analytic Jena UV-vis. The integrated quality index of pasta products was calculated taking into account the importance factors of individual indexes. Results. Comparing the obtained results, we can state that all the studied varieties – Gold Kopfen, Orange Flame, Hawaii, Equinox are characterized by high biological value, regardless of the area of collection. As a result of calculated and experimental studies it was determined that the addition of 7 % of the supplement does not provide the required supply of vitamins and minerals. Replacing the flour in the recipe by 20 % significantly improves the mineral composition, but deteriorates the taste and aromatic properties of pasta. The most optimal and rational amount of added additive is 15 %, as it improves the organoleptic properties of pasta and enriches their BAS. Conclusion. The usage of non-traditional vegetable raw materials, in particular powder from marigold inflorescences, which is rich in biologically active substances, allows not only to expand the range, improve the quality of finished products, but also increase the biological value of the product. The optimal amount of additive –powder from marigold inflorescences, was defined. It is 15 % by weight of flour in the production of noodles. This concentration allows not only to improve the organoleptic properties, but also to increase the content of biologically active substances – vitamins, micro- and macronutrients. The usage of non-traditional natural raw materials (powder from marigold inflorescences) allows to abandon artificial colorsand give the finished pasta a pleasant colorand aroma.

Production of environmentally friendly cucumber products is one of the important problems of modern vegetable growing. In the current situation, many issues of cucumber technology using the low-volume technology method require adjustment and further improvement. The purpose of the research was to study and assess the effect of combinations of zircon with biofertilizers against the background of the use of biological products on the growth, development, yield and quality of cucumber. The complex treatment of cucumber plants of the F1 Atlet hybrid with biologically active substances (BAS) contributed to an increase in biometric indicators in comparison with the control throughout the entire crop rotation. The period from germination to the beginning of flowering and fruiting decreased, the plant height increased by 7.2–13.2% and the stem diameter by 12.5–17.5%. The yield was significantly influenced by the growth of the leaf area of cucumber plants, which increased in variants with experimental technologies by 5.9–34%. Under the influence of the studied factors, the yield of standard cucumber production increased by 8.0–27.6%. The mass fraction of fruits that do not meet the requirements of the standard was 6.6–8.1%. On the control variant, the output of non-standard products increased to 10%. The highest net income and level of profitability were obtained with the combined use of Zircon with Ecofus, both against the background of the use of biological products (659.3 rubles / m2 or 38.4%) and without them (685.13 rubles / m2 or 40.1%).

Today, glaucoma is considered to be the most common cause of irreversible blindness. The treatment of this disease is aimed at reducing intraocular tension in order to slow down the deterioration of visual functions and to maintain accept‑ able quality of life. Most ophthalmologists prefer local medicamentous therapy. Despite a significant expansion of the range of antihypertensive medicines, a significant increase in the hypotensive effect is not always achieved in each certain case, at the same time, at long-term (sometimes lifetime) treatment local and systemic adverse reactions arise and intensify. The findings of recent clinical trials presented in this overview demonstrate an adverse effect of active compounds, preservatives and ad‑ ditives of ophthalmic medicines not only on the eye surface but also on the structure of anterior and posterior eye segments. Taking into account possible side effects of each component of medicines used in glaucoma therapy, ophthalmologists will be able to reasonably approach the choice of optimal treatment regimens with the lowest risk for patients.

The State Pharmacopoeia of the XIV edition defines the approach for the assessment of the quality of medicinal plant materials, it deals with the identification of the main groups of biologically active substances by thin layer chromatography. According to this approach, the analysis of some types of medicinal plant materials as a part of some objects of plant origin was carried out. The article presents the quality assessment algorithm as examplified by peppermint leaves (Mentha piperita L.), which are part of a variety of plant object.

Vegetable feed additive “Biostrong 510” based on essential oils and plant substances contains active substances exclusively of vegetable origin, which have a more intense eff ect on the animal’s body. The mechanism of action is based on the synergism of several plant substances containing active substances that, when combined, aff ect a certain category of animals. The additive contains essential oils, herbal plants, and seasonings such as anise oil, thyme oil, gentian powder, chili paprika powder, and quillaya extract. The purpose of the research was to determine the feasibility and eff ectiveness of fortifi cation of compound feed with the vegetable feed additive based on essential oils and vegetable substances to increase meat productivity and meat quality. In order to study the eff ectiveness of feeding vegetable feed additive in compound feed for broiler chickens under the conditions of LLC “Akashevskaya poultry Farm” in the Republic of Mari El, a scientifi c and economic experiment has been carried out. Experiments have been performed on broiler chickens of the cross Cobb-500 from the daily to 40-day age of the birds. The eff ect of the vegetable feed additive “Biostrong 510” based on essential oils and vegetable substances on meat productivity and nutritional value of broiler chicken meat has been studied in the paper. The level of feeding and the quality of the feed consumed by poultry has a big infl uence on meat productivity. The use of our selected vegetable feed additive based on essential oils and vegetable substances increase the slaughter weight by 9,0–13,7 %, the slaughter yield by 2–5 %, the amount of muscle tissue and meat qualities of carcasses. The best results have been obtained by including the vegetable feed additive based on essential oils and plant substances in the amount of 0,015 % of the dry substance of the feed.

Abstract The influence of cultural liquid of bacteria, Bacillus coagulans TI on the growth of several crops are studded. It was established that during the submerged cultivation on glucose-peptone medium these bacteria form gibberellins and amino acids. Pre-sowing treatment of seeds with diluted cultural liquid causes the stimulation of plants growth and improves the quality of plant biomass.
